Samuel Dangerfield has been competing for a year.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 23.07, set at Fredericksburg Winter PM 2026, puts him in the top 48.1%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 27,932nd in the United States. Across 2 competitions since August 2025, he has put 25 official solves on the record across four events. His 3×3 best has come down from 35.73 in August 2025 to 23.07, a 35% improvement.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
